Discussion questions - Essay Example Managed health care refers to techniques or programs whose intention is to minimize unnecessary health care expenses. Managed health care include economic incentives for patients to select l affordable health care, control of length of stay and admission of inpatients, programs that evaluate the necessity of the provision of specific health care services, incentives for cost sharing for expensive and specialized services such as outpatient surgery, and forming health service provision contracts with selected health care providers (DeNisco & Barker, 2012). Behavioral modification has become an essential intervention technique in disease prevention and promotion of health care. Its intention is to strengthen or weaken a specific behavior with an aim of generating positive or negative consequences. The role of advanced nurses in behavioral modification includes identifying and modifying behavioral risk factors for health promotion and disease prevention through positive reinforcement, negative reinforcement or differential reinforcement. The appropriate use of acceptable interventions, cost effective procedures and materials, community friendly programs, and observable effects can assist an advanced nurse in achieving behavior modification at individual and community level. Therapeutic intervention by advanced nurses involves medical and non medical intervention. Alongside with other professions, advanced nurses are responsible for treatment, making follow up to ascertain whether patients are recovering, and non treatment interventions such as counseling (DeNisco & Barker, 2012). The government’s role in healthcare involves delivery of quality health care, financing of healthcare and regulation of both public and private health care services. The Stock Market Values Of Usec Finance Essay The report values the existing operations and future projects of USEC and analyses whether the stock market is significantly over or undervaluing the business. USEC is the worlds leading provider of enriched uranium to the commercial power plants with a 50% market share in the North America. The current share price fairly reflects the existing operations and future growth of those operations. However, there are two important valuation issues. Firstly, the company has initiated the American Centrifugal Project (ACP) which will use new technology. It would reduce costs and double the current capacity. The total capital investment is expected to be $1.7 billion and the plant is expected to start production in 2011. The NPV of the ACP is -$220 million implying that the share is overvalued significantly. Secondly, the company has a very high amount of uranium inventory and if its market value is included then the market is significantly undervaluing the liquidation value. However, the liquidation value is likely to be lower than the market value of inventory because it will be difficult to sell all inventories without resulting in sharp drop in uranium prices. Overall, considering the high risks involved in the ACP, the market price is higher than the true worth of the company and hence the trading strategy would be to short USEC. Introduction USEC is the worlds leading supplier of enriched uranium fuel for commercial nuclear power plants. This report analyses whether the company is over or undervalued and suggests an appropriate trading strategy. The USECs share price of $10.80 fairly reflects the expectations of the cash-flow potential of companys existing operations. However, there are two main issues that can result in USECs valuation being significantly different from its market valuation. Firstly, the company was in the initial stages of implementing the American Centrifuge Project (ACP) which will not only double the scale of the company but also significantly improve its competitive position. The usage of a new technology in the ACP will reduce electricity costs substantially, a major cost contributor in enriching Uranium. Secondly, as a result of USECs contract with the US government and the Department of Energy (DoE), the company has a high inventory of uranium acquired at a cost which is less than 50% of the current market price. This could give a potential valuation boost. The above-mentioned two points are analysed in detail to understand their potential impact on the valuation of the company. Finally, a trading recommendation is made on the basis of the above analysis. Company background USEC operates the only uranium-enrichment facility in the US, a diffusion plant in Paducah, Kentucky. Uranium fuel for nuclear power plant is sold as Separate Work Unit (SWU) and USEC uses, on average, one pound of uranium to produce one SWU. The capacity of the Paducah plant is 3.5 million SWU. USEC has another plant which is placed in cold standby under a contract with the DoE. USEC also provides contract and consulting services to the DoE. The company supplied 50% of enriched uranium fuel to commercial nuclear power plants in the North America. Its global market share was 30%. Its main competitors are AREVA/Eurodif, Tenex and Urenco. USECs revenues and net profit for the year ended 31 December 2005 were $1,559 million and $22 million respectively. Rationale for investing in the ACP The company has recently initiated the American Centrifuge Project (ACP). ACP is a major investment and will cost $1.7 billion. The company is pursuing the ACP due to the following factors. USECs operating costs are significantly high due to its usage of a technology that consumes more electricity for enriching uranium into SWU. The electricity costs of the company have risen recently because a long-term contract with a power supplier has expired. The operating profit margin declined from 5.2% in 2004 to 4.3% in 2005. The new technology at the ACP will reduce enrichment-process energy consumption costs by 95% and overall enrichment costs would be cut by 50%, relative to the existing process. This would allow the company to target higher profit margins and/or higher market share by positioning itself as a low-cost producer. US government has entered into the Megatons to Megawatts contract with the Russian government under which USEC is bound to purchase 5 million pounds of uranium each year from Russia. The Paducah plant can process only 3.5 million pounds of uranium per annum. The higher purchase than consumption over the years has resulted in an inventory of 29 million pounds of uranium. The capacity of the ACP is 6.5 million SWU per annum. The high capacity will reduce the existing inventory over time. One of companys competitors, URENCO, is planning a new plant in New Mexico. The ACP may deter URENCO from opening the new plant. USEC will also save $8m and $30m in lease and capital expenditure costs respectively annually by putting Paducah plant in cold standby once the ACP starts production. NPV of the ACP currently implied by the stock market The stock market implied NPV of the ACP can be deduced from the difference between the market value of USEC and the NPV of its existing business. The current share price of $10.80 fairly reflects the discounted cash flows of the existing operations as well as the future growth of those operations. This implies that the stock market is assigning no NPV to the ACP. In spite of the new technology reducing costs and inventory, and increasing sales, the stock market doesnt seem to think that the ACP will change the value of the company. This could be due to a number of reasons. Firstly, USEC already has a very high market share and it would be difficult for the company to significantly increase its market share with the near doubling of production capacity. Secondly, ACP will be the first commercialisation of a new technology and actual benefits in terms of energy savings may not meet the projected figures. Flyvbjerg et al. (2009, p. 172) state that projects underperform due to numerous uncertainties such as project complexity, technological uncertainty. This would reduce the NPV of the project. Thirdly, the plant is expected to cost $1.7 billion and take 4 years to build. Large-scale projects typically cost much higher than the initial estimates (Touran and Lopez, 2006, p. 853). The time required to complete the project may also exceed initial estimates and could end up further increasing the cost. This could have a severe impact on USECs financials as the company will have to pay interest on high borrowings. Finally, the company may not be able to recoup a large part of its investment if the things did not go to plan because of the specialist nature of ACPs assets (McLaney and Atrill, 2007, p. 510). USECs WACC The WACC formula is given below. WACC = Cost of debt*(1-Tax rate)*(Debt/(Debt+Equity)) + Expected return on equity*(Equity/(Debt+Equity)) The expected return on equity is calculated according to the Capital Asset Pricing Model (Pagano and Stout, 2004, p. 14). Expected return on equity = Risk-free rate + Beta*(Market risk premium) The risk-free rate is 5.04%, yield on the 10-year US Treasury bonds. USECs beta is 1.3 and the market risk premium is expected to be 5.5%. Substituting values in the above equation, Return on equity = 5.04% + 1.3*5.5% = 12.19% The current yield on the companys debt is 9.04% and this will be the cost of debt. The tax rate (tax / profit before tax) in 2005 was 40%. The amount of debt was $475 million on 31 December 2005. It is assumed that the amount of debt has not changed in July 2006. The share price is $10.80. The number of shares was 86.1 million which gives the company a market capitalisation of $930 million. Substituting values in the WACC equation, the WACC of USEC is 9.90%. This WACC will be used for discounting APC. However, there are key issues in doing this. It assumes that the APC will be funded with same gearing as the existing business. This would require a large amount of equity funding which is unlikely. The APC will most likely have a different gearing and hence, its WACC will be different. Using same WACC also assumes similar risk profile. However, this ignores two important points. Firstly, the company will be using a completely different and new technology and additional risk should be reflected in higher WACC or risk-adjusted cash flows (Genus and Coles, 2006, p. 116). Secondly, the risks associated with long construction period should also be taken into account. Additionally, Lobe (2009, p. 45) states that a constant WACC rate must fail if the implied leverage ratio is time varying. It would be difficult to maintain a constant leverage ratio as the operating profits will change the gearing in the later years. This implies that constant WACC based on current gearing is incorrect. In light of the above points, the WACC of the ACP is likely to be different than that of USEC. NPV of the ACP The NPV calculations are based on the following assumptions: Same capital structure as the existing operations. The debt required to fund the ACP will be $817 million based on the current gearing and remaining investment of $1.6 billion. SWU price in 2006 of $127 per unit. Uranium cost in 2006 of $43 per pound. 2006 enrichment cost of the ACP of $21 per SWU. Annual increases in SWU and enrichment cost at long-term inflation rate of 3%. Selling and general expenses at 4% of revenues, in line with 2005 figures. 1% of revenue paid as royalty to the DoE. Tax rate of 40%. Appendix I shows the sales and cost data used in projecting profit and loss of the ACP. Appendix II shows the profit and loss projections over the useful life of the ACP. Appendix III shows the NPV calculations of the ACP. The NPV is $597 million. After deducting debt of $817 million, the net value addition to equity holders will be -$220 million. The negative NPV to equity implies that the companys equity will be destroyed by the ACP and hence, the current market price is significantly overvalued. The NPV is based on a number of key factors including sales volume projections, sales price and cost per unit. The sensitivity of the NPV to key factors is analysed below. Sales projections The table below shows the sensitivity of the NPV to changes in sales units, expressed as percents of the base case. Table 1 Sensitivity to change in sales volume of SWU NPV decreases with reduction in sales volume. The highest NPV is -$220 million because the plant cannot produce more than 6.5 million SWU. Inflation rate The sales price of SWU, the cost of uranium and enrichment are assumed to grow at the inflation rate. The table below shows the sensitivity of the NPV to changes in the inflation rate. The NPV is positive at inflation rate of 4.5% or higher. Table 2 Sensitivity to change in the inflation rate WACC The WACC is based on a number of assumptions and the actual WACC is likely to be higher because of additional risks in this projects. The table below shows the sensitivity of the NPV to changes in the WACC. Table 3 Sensitivity to change in the WACC The negative NPV means that the project is value destroying. However, higher production will help the company release a large amount of its working capital and reduce debt early. That could be the reason behind markets implied nil value of the ACP. Liquidation valuation USEC has a large amount of uranium inventory. The balance sheet values inventory at its cost price of $20 per pound. The current market price of uranium is $43 per pound. The more than double market price can have a significant impact on the value of the company if its business is liquidated immediately. The assets liquidation value per share based on the book value of uranium inventory is $5.1, which is 51% lower than the current market price. The assets liquidation value per share on the basis of market value of uranium is $13.1, which is 22% more than the market value. There are two important issues associated with the liquidation valuation if market value of uranium is used. Firstly, the amount of uranium held by the company is much more than the global annual requirement from the commercial nuclear power plants and it would be a major struggle to even sell a significant amount of uranium immediately. Secondly, the oversupply due to 29 million pounds will result in significant fall in the price of uranium. It is more likely that the company will realise a lot less than the market value if uranium stock is liquidated immediately and hence, market value of uranium should not be taken into account for the liquidation analysis. Conclusion The current share price fairly reflects the existing operations and future growth of those operations. However, there are two important and contrasting valuation issues. Firstly, the company has initiated the American Centrifugal Project (ACP) which will use new technology. The NPV of the ACP is -$220 million which implies that the share is overvalued significantly. Also, there are additional risks due to new technology and higher amount of funding. Secondly, the company has a very high amount of uranium inventory and if its market value is included then the stock market is significantly undervaluing USEC if the business is liquidated immediately. However, it is unlikely that the market price of uranium will be achieved if the firm is liquidated because the high inventory will result in a sharp drop in uranium prices. Overall, the company is facing higher operational costs and its reliance on the ACP to increase value is risky with a negative NPV. Costs and time overruns in implementing the project could severely impact the financial health of USEC. The investment strategy would be to short USEC as negatives of the ACP overweigh its positives, at least until the time the ACP becomes operational. The Cold War is the closest the world has ever come to complete destruction. In this period of time, two world super powers were in a stalemate economically and militarily and were constantly competing to be the superior. The Cold War started as result of World War II, the United States and the Soviet Union had some differences on their perspectives of the world. United States being the richest country in the world promoted democracy and capitalism in the world. The newly formed Soviet Union thought that communism was a better political system because it transformed their economy and status in the world from nothing but a declining empire to a super power once again. The Cold War was a long series of events in which the communist tried to spread their ideas of government and socialist economy, known as expansionism, and the United States and some of the other Western powers such as Great Britain tried to contain it. Containment, a term introduced by George F. Kennan, was the foreign policy the United States practiced from 1946 to 1991 when the Soviet Union collapsed. The United States saw the Soviet Union to be a direct threat to the free world. During president Truman and Eisenhower’s administration the policy of containment evolved so drastically that American presidents would put anything on the line, including world peace. It started with the Truman Doctrine (1947) that stated the United States would help any country financially and militarily that was interested in keeping the world free for democracy. The Truman Doctrine came about as direct result of communist guerillas in Greece trying to take over the government. American advisers believed that the guerillas were taking orders from the Soviets after they launched a civil war against the government. The United States decided to assist the standing government in Greece because they believed it would have a large impact on Europe and most importantly Turkey that was having its own problems with communism and was strategically located next to large oil reserves of Iran. Congress approved $300 million to aid Greece and $100 million in food and military expenses to aid Turkey. The second large step in containment was the Marshall Plan. This paper draws from six published works that deal with psychological and scholarly research on religion and spirituality. The works vary in their definitions and use of the concepts and terminology of religion and spirituality. Hood et al. (2009) suggest that that social scientists have traditionally been able to make a distinction between religion and spirituality in their research. However, other psychologists contend that the definitions overlap. Therefore, the conceptual and operational definitions have been inconsistently used. This paper examines Hood et al. 2009) research in relationship to other works to suggest that a definitive definition of religion and spirituality should be developed and agreed upon to advance the science of religion. Keywords: religion, spirituality In order to explore the differences between religion and spirituality one must attempt to define these terms. However, religion and spirituality are complex concepts not easily or definitively definable; a t least not universally. Their meanings have changed over the course of time. At times they have been used synonymously. Yet, at other times religion and spirituality are considered distinct concepts having no overlap.A Study on Religion and the Role of It on People and Media†¦. Furthermore, religion and spirituality are sometimes viewed as if one encompasses the other. It seems to simply be a matter of opinion; who is defining religion, when and for what purpose. To compound this quandary, social Science research suggests that lay people, religious and psychological educators and researchers define religion and spirituality inconsistently. This makes it particularly difficult for the scientific world to even compare research findings on religion and or spirituality. Religion and spirituality are complex and diverse cultural phenomenon. Hood, Hill, and Spilka (2009), stated â€Å"†¦what one person is sure to call religious may be far removed from another person’s understanding, especially when we begin to analyze religion across traditions and cultures† (p. 7). Western societies (especially in the United States) in the not too distant past, typically define religion as an institutionalized set of beliefs and rituals about God that is experienced and or practiced collectively. Conversely, other regions of the world (including eastern Asia) may define religion as encompassing multiple Gods or even no Gods (e. . ungodly supernatural entities) (Hood, et al. , 2009). Hood et al. , (2009) contend that Americans now use the term spirituality in place of religion. Nelson (2009), agrees with Hood et al. , that spirituality has become a synonym for religion. According to Nelson (2009), religion traditionally referred to all aspects of a human’s search for and relationship to a divine or transcendent (something greater than ourselves). Using the terminology of religion and spirituality interchangeably may be common practice but it doesn’t mean that they mean the same things. Like religion, spirituality has been defined in a myriad of ways. In ancient times spirituality was associated with the Hebrew Christian traditions (Ottaway, 2003). Through the 19th century spirituality was often considered to be synonymous with spiritualism. Spiritualism referred to contact with spirits, the supernatural, and psychic phenomena (Nelson, 2009). Hence, spirituality was considered negatively up until the 21st century. According to Nelson (2009), presently â€Å"the term is often used to denote the experiential and personal side of our relationship to the transcendent or sacred† (p. ). Nelson suggests that the people who use this definition tend to view religion as a distinct narrow concept. They typically define religion as â€Å"the organizational structures, practices, and beliefs of a religious group†, (Nelson, 2009, p. 8). The rise in popularity of spirituality in the last two decades has exaggerated the distinction and or lack of distinction between r eligion and spirituality. Whereas, some modern Americans use the terms interchangeably, others (especially those who abhor mainstream religions and all they are associated with) do not. The latter group might prefer to say that they are â€Å"spiritual but not religious†, (Zinnbauer, et al. , 1997). Conversely, people who unknowingly embrace Epstein’s (1993, 1994) Cognitive-Experiential Self-Theory (CEST) may view spirituality and religion as distinct concepts that are nonetheless related (Hill, 1999). I believe that religion and spirituality can be two distinct concepts but that currently the line between the two is too blurry to be able to distinguish one from the other. One could experience religion without experiencing spirituality (e. g. teenager forced to attend church but merely going through the motions). On the other hand, one could also experience spirituality (e. g. a sense of â€Å"awe† in the presence of nature or enlightenment during meditation) in the absence of religion. Additionally, one could experience both spirituality and religion in the context of the other. For example, one could meditate communally with others in an insti tutional setting (typical of a religious experience) and experience spirituality. Another example is that one could attend church (typical of a religious experience) and meditate individually during the church service. At this point in time, religion and spirituality overlap in a plethora of ways. Each can have a reverence to a God, Gods, or a higher supernatural power or powers. Likewise, religion and spirituality can each have private, public, personal, communal, conscious, unconscious, tangible, intangible, subjective and objective components to them. One difference between spirituality and religion is that â€Å"spirituality does not require an institutional framework†, (Hood, et al, 2009, p. 11). Another difference is that religion does not require communal practices (e. g. an elderly invalid can religiously pray at home). My views on religion and spirituality are that of a layperson and an aspiring psychologist and are indubitably confusing. However, my view doesn’t seem to differ substantially from others (laypersons, religious professionals and scholars, and social science professionals and researchers), as a finite definition for religion or spirituality is nonexistent (Zinnbauer et al. , 2010; Hood et al. , 2009, Nelson, 2009). According to Hood et al. (2009), a traditional distinction exists between religion and spirituality in the research literature, therefore the two terms are not used synonymously. Hood et al. (2009) explains that spirituality is viewed as personal and psychological, while religion is viewed as institutional and sociological. Basically, Hood et al. (2009), contends that religion is steeped in tradition and institution, whereas, spirituality has to do with a person’s personal beliefs, values and behaviors. This definition seems to be consistent with how religion and spirituality were defined between the 19th and 21st centuries. However, it should be noted, that Hood et al. 2009) also, later state that â€Å"in fact it is safe to say that even we three authors of this text do not fully agree with each other about the meaning of these terms† (p. 11). To compound matters, other psychologists suggest that religion and spirituality are used inconsistently in the research literature. Zinnbauer et al, (1997) argue that although social scientists have attempted to define, study, and theorize about religion and spirituality, they have done so inconsistently . â€Å"Still, the ways in which the words are conceptualized an used are often inconsistent in the research literature† (p. 549). According to Bender (2007) religion has been associated with a formal or institutional system and expression of belief and practices that is corporate, public, and conscious in scholarly studies. Conversely, spirituality has been defined as individual, private and unconscious, (Bender, 2007). Due to the inconsistencies in the definitions and use of religion and spirituality a pilot study was conducted to ascertain how religious professionals defined and evaluated religion and spirituality. The 2006 study conducted by Corine Hyman and Paul Handal at Saint Louis University in Missouri included Imans, Ministers, Priests, and Rabbis. These religious experts were asked to conceptually define religion and spirituality and to identify if there were any overlaps between the two. The study findings indicate that there were overlaps between the two concepts. However, religion was defined in a traditional sense of objective, institutional and ritualistic and spirituality was defined as subjective, internal and divine or transcendent (Hyman & Handal , 2006). Another study, this time conducted at the Maryland University, attempted to discern how lay people define religion and spirituality and how they make distinctions between the two. The participants in this study consisted of sixty-seven adults aged 61 to 93 who lived in three different retirement communities (Schlehofer, Omoto, A. M. , Adelman, 2008). The research findings indicate that the participants were better able to define religion concretely, than they were able to define spirituality. â€Å"In fact, some participants were not able to define spirituality at all†, (Schlehofer et al. , 2008). The afore mentioned studies illustrate that defining religion and spirituality is an ongoing task and not easily surmountable. This of course, makes the task of operationally defining religion and spirituality even harder. According to Bender (2007), spirituality is typically measured by asking questions about psychological well-being, experience, and self-identification; while religion is measured by questions about activities and doctrine. Although, many operational definitions have been developed and used to measure religion and spirituality, how does one actually know what one is measuring if the thing(s) that one is measuring is not clearly defined? CONCLUSIONS and Future Study: Ergo, in order to try to understand how religion and or spirituality affect all aspects of a person’s life, it is prudent for the scientific community to agree on what it is that they are actually researching. Once, the terms are defined and agreed upon, then they can operationally define each term. Only then, can psychologists more confidently conduct research and analysis to understand the true effects of religion and spirituality and make comparisons about those findings.ReferencesBender, C.
